Upholstered Dining Chairs for Comfortable UK Dining Rooms

The Appeal of Upholstered Seating in British Dining Spaces

Upholstered dining chairs have transformed how British families experience mealtimes. Where once dining meant perching on hard wooden seats, today’s upholstered options invite lingering over food and conversation. The addition of padding and fabric creates seating that welcomes rather than simply accommodates.

Beyond comfort, upholstered chairs contribute significantly to room acoustics. Fabric absorbs sound, reducing the echo that hard surfaces create in open plan spaces. This acoustic benefit makes conversation easier during gatherings, a practical advantage often overlooked when selecting furniture.

Types of Upholstery to Consider

The term upholstered covers a broad spectrum of chair designs. Fully upholstered chairs feature fabric on the seat, back, and sometimes arms. These provide maximum comfort and visual softness but require more maintenance than partial options.

Seat only upholstery combines padded seating with exposed frame backs. This approach balances comfort with the visual appeal of wood or metal. Such designs suit interiors where warmth is desired without completely obscuring structural elements.

Slip covered chairs offer the appearance of full upholstery with enhanced practicality. Removable covers can be washed or replaced, making these particularly suitable for households with children or where furniture sees heavy use.

Selecting Appropriate Fabrics

Fabric choice affects both appearance and longevity. Tightly woven fabrics resist pilling and wear better than loose weaves. Thread count and fibre content indicate durability, with higher counts generally suggesting better quality.

Performance fabrics have revolutionised dining chair practicality. These materials resist stains, repel moisture, and clean easily whilst remaining soft to touch. Many replicate the appearance of natural fibres whilst offering superior durability.

Natural fibres including cotton, linen, and wool feel pleasant and breathe well. However, they may stain more easily and require professional cleaning. Blends combining natural and synthetic fibres often provide reasonable balance between feel and practicality.

Colour Selection for Upholstered Chairs

Colour significantly impacts how upholstered chairs work within a space. Neutral tones including grey, beige, and cream provide flexibility, coordinating easily with changing table settings and room decor.

Bolder colours create focal points. A set of deep blue or forest green chairs anchors a dining space, providing a foundation around which other elements can be arranged. Such colours work particularly well against white or light coloured dining tables.

Patterned fabrics add visual interest and hide marks effectively. Subtle patterns suit most interiors, whilst bolder prints make stronger statements. Consider how patterns will look repeated across multiple chairs before committing.

Padding and Comfort Considerations

Upholstered chairs vary considerably in their padding approach. Dense foam provides firm support that maintains shape over years of use. Softer foams feel immediately comfortable but may compress more quickly.

Seat springs, found in higher quality chairs, improve comfort and durability. Serpentine springs or webbing beneath foam distribute weight more evenly than foam alone, reducing the pressure points that develop during extended sitting.

Back padding ranges from minimal to substantial. Thicker back padding suits those prioritising comfort, whilst slimmer padding creates a more streamlined appearance. Personal preference and intended use should guide this choice.

Maintaining Upholstered Dining Chairs

Regular maintenance extends the life of upholstered furniture considerably. Weekly vacuuming with an upholstery attachment removes dust and debris that otherwise work into fabric, causing premature wear.

Prompt attention to spills prevents staining. Blot rather than rub to avoid spreading liquid or pushing it deeper into fibres. Many fabrics benefit from professional cleaning annually, particularly in heavily used spaces.

Rotating chairs around the table distributes wear evenly. This prevents individual chairs from showing use patterns whilst others remain pristine.

Styling Upholstered Chairs in Different Settings

In traditional dining rooms, upholstered chairs in classic shapes with turned wooden legs complement period features. Rich fabrics in deep colours reinforce this aesthetic whilst providing genuine comfort.

Contemporary spaces benefit from cleaner lined upholstered designs. Metal legs and angular shapes update the upholstered chair concept for modern interiors. Performance fabrics in these settings combine current styling with practical needs.

Farmhouse and country kitchens suit wooden dining chairs with fabric seat pads. This approach provides comfort whilst maintaining the natural, unfussy appearance these spaces require.

Combining Upholstered Chairs with Other Seating

Mixing seating types creates visual interest and accommodates different preferences. Upholstered chairs at table ends with wooden or metal chairs along sides provides variety without sacrificing cohesion.

A dining bench on one side paired with upholstered chairs opposite offers flexibility for families. Children often prefer benches, whilst adults appreciate the support upholstered backs provide.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are upholstered dining chairs suitable for everyday use?

Quality upholstered chairs designed for dining withstand daily use well. Choose durable fabrics, maintain regularly, and address spills promptly. Performance fabrics particularly suit households where chairs see constant use.

How do I protect upholstered chairs from stains?

Fabric protector sprays add a barrier against spills. Apply according to manufacturer instructions and reapply periodically. Acting quickly when spills occur remains the most effective protection.

Can upholstered chairs work in kitchen diners?

Yes, provided you select appropriate fabrics. Performance fabrics resist cooking splashes and clean easily. Position chairs away from the hob area where possible and ensure adequate ventilation.

How often should upholstered dining chairs be cleaned?

Vacuum weekly to remove surface dust. Spot clean spills immediately. Professional deep cleaning every twelve to eighteen months maintains appearance and hygiene.

Do upholstered chairs cost more than wooden alternatives?

Generally yes, as upholstered chairs involve more materials and construction steps. However, the comfort and style benefits often justify the additional investment. Quality wooden chairs with seat pads offer a middle ground.
